What is the difference between Part Time Helper Nanny vs Babysitter?

AspectPart Time Helper NannyBabysitter
Required credentialsBasic childcare experience, sometimes CPR certificationOften no formal credentials required
Work environmentIn-home, regular schedule, long-termOccasional, short-term, often evening or weekend
Employer usageFamilies seeking ongoing childcare supportParents needing temporary supervision
Common search intentLong-term childcare helpOccasional babysitting needs

In summary, a Part Time Helper Nanny typically provides regular, ongoing childcare support in a family’s home and may have basic childcare credentials. A Babysitter usually offers short-term, occasional supervision without long-term commitments or formal credentials. The roles differ mainly in duration, credentials, and work setting.

Job description

Jovie Childcare
Our nannies and sitters engage with kids of all ages, earn consistent paychecks, and have flexible scheduling options all while working for great, local families. You'll get to meet and build relationships with different families and children on Long Island.
Day to Day
A typical day as a nanny will include preparing meals, planning fun activities, reading, arts and crafts and playing games.
Schedule
Flexible. We are looking for both full time and part time caregivers. Must be available for 6-10 hour shifts starting before 3 pm.
Benefits
We offer travel bonuses to help with gas, paid training and a supportive manager that has your back while you're on the job.
Pay
$21 - 23 hour depending on experience and availability
Responsibilities and Requirements:
  • We are looking for engaging, child-focused individuals who are willing to have fun, play, read, do arts and crafts and other activities, as well as provide an attentive and safe care environment for the child(ren) in your care.
  • 1+ year(s) childcare, babysitter or nanny experience, including infant and toddler experience.
  • Must have your own reliable insured vehicle for travel to family homes.
  • Minimum age of 18, valid driver's license
